1. Among Us

Among Us is a multiplayer game that has taken the world by storm. The premise is simple: you and your crewmates are on a spaceship, but one of you is an impostor who is out to kill everyone. The catch is that the impostor looks just like the other crewmates, so you have to use deduction and strategy to figure out who the impostor is before it's too late. What makes Among Us so fun is the social aspect of the game. You can play with your friends or join a random game and work together to complete tasks while also trying to uncover the impostor. The game also has cute and colorful graphics that add to the fun atmosphere.

If you're looking for a game that is both challenging and social, then Among Us is definitely worth a try. It's free to play on mobile devices, but you can also purchase the PC version for a more immersive experience.

2. Monument Valley

Monument Valley is a puzzle game that is as beautiful as it is challenging. The game has a minimalist design that is inspired by the works of M.C. Escher. You play as a princess named Ida who must navigate through a series of optical illusions to reach the end of each level. The game has a dreamlike quality to it, with soothing music and soft colors that make it a calming experience. What makes Monument Valley so fun is the satisfaction you get from solving each puzzle. The game is not too difficult, but it does require some creative thinking to figure out how to navigate through the illusions.

If you're looking for a game that is both visually stunning and mentally stimulating, then Monument Valley is a must-play. The game is available on both iOS and Android devices, and there are additional levels that you can purchase for an even more challenging experience.

3. Genshin Impact

Genshin Impact is a role-playing game that has taken the gaming world by storm. The game has stunning graphics and an immersive open-world environment that allows you to explore and interact with different characters. You play as a traveler who is searching for their lost sibling, and you must battle enemies and complete quests to progress through the game. What makes Genshin Impact so fun is the variety of characters and abilities that you can unlock as you progress. The game also has a social aspect that allows you to team up with other players to take on more challenging quests.

If you're looking for a game that is both visually stunning and offers a lot of gameplay content, then Genshin Impact is definitely worth a try. The game is free to play on mobile devices, but you can also play it on PC or console for a more immersive experience.

4. Words With Friends

Words With Friends is a classic game that has been around for over a decade, but it still remains one of the most fun and addictive mobile games out there. The game is essentially a digital version of Scrabble, where you can play with friends or strangers by creating words on a game board. What makes Words With Friends so fun is the ability to challenge your vocabulary and strategic thinking skills. The game also has a social aspect that allows you to chat with your opponents and send them emojis.

If you're looking for a game that is both nostalgic and challenging, then Words With Friends is a must-play. The game is free to play on mobile devices, but you can also purchase the ad-free version for a more seamless experience.

5. Candy Crush Saga

Candy Crush Saga is another classic game that has stood the test of time. The game is essentially a match-three puzzle game, where you have to swap candies to create matches and progress through different levels. What makes Candy Crush Saga so fun is the addictiveness of the gameplay. The game starts off easy, but it gets progressively more difficult as you advance through the levels. The game also has a social aspect that allows you to compete with your friends and see who can progress the furthest.

If you're looking for a game that is both challenging and addictive, then Candy Crush Saga is a great option. The game is free to play on mobile devices, but you can also purchase additional lives and boosters for a more seamless experience.
